Sporting Reject Transfer Bid for Geny Catamo Amid Premier League Interest

Sporting CP has formally rejected incoming transfer interest for winger Geny Catamo, shutting down speculation linking the Mozambique international with potential moves to both the English Premier League and Saudi Pro League during the current transfer window.

Transfer Window Stance Solidifies at Alvalade

Reports from British outlets indicated that clubs including Sunderland had monitored the versatile attacker, while broader market links pointed toward English and Saudi suitors. Despite outside inquiries, Sporting officials have rebuffed the advances, signaling that Catamo remains an integral part of their sporting project for the remainder of the campaign.
